## Alert Deduplication

Welcome aboard. Our deduplicator, Quieten, sits between the monitoring stack and the paging service. It groups alerts by fingerprint (service, check name, and a normalized message hash) within a five-minute window, so a flapping check pages once, not forty times. As a contractor you'll mostly tune fingerprint rules — be careful, because an over-broad rule can silently swallow unrelated alerts. The fingerprint grammar and worked examples are documented on the internal page below.

wiki page, bagef-yajof: https://sentry.sivrelcloud.corp/board

Clock Skew Remediation — Brindlewood CI Fleet. Before cutting a release, verify that all build agents in the Tallow Ridge pool report NTP offsets under 200ms; skewed clocks cause signed artifact timestamps to be rejected by the Lanternfall verifier. Run the skew audit from the coordinator node and quarantine any agent drifting beyond threshold. Once the fleet is synchronized, regenerate the agent env file. The signing relay credential must be set on the next line.

sealed setting: LEDGER_TOKEN20=6148d35bbb480b0ab79e

Ledger design for Pinewick Rewards. Points are append-only entries; balances are derived, never stored. Corrections are compensating entries, not mutations. Expiry runs nightly and writes debit entries against the oldest credits. Reconciliation compares derived balances against the Hallbourne snapshot. Do not add in-place updates; every bug we've had came from someone trying. Batch sizes and expiry windows are fixed as follows.

limits module of tajop-hahig:
RATE_LIMITS = {
    "quenath": 10,
    "oliix": 1,
    "zorath": 2,
    "ralath": 2,
}

Ticket: security sign-off needed for SpokeShift, our bike-share rebalancing tool at Veloterra. We're adding a new endpoint that lets depot staff trigger manual rebalance runs — it touches station inventory data but nothing rider-facing. Auth is role-gated, audit logging is on. Pretty low-risk IMO, but we'd like your eyes before the Friday deploy. Sign-off requests and questions go to the engineer named below.

approver of hahaf-hahaf = Druion Druius Kasax Eliox